About

Yongfeng Qian is a leading researcher at the intersection of affective computing, cloud robotics, and multimedia security. His work focuses on enabling humanoid robots to understand and respond to human emotions while ensuring the privacy and security of sensitive emotional data. Qian’s most cited paper, “Emotion-Aware Multimedia Systems Security” (2018, 74 citations), tackles the critical challenge of securely acquiring sufficient data for deep learning-based emotion analysis, proposing frameworks that protect user privacy during continuous emotional care. His earlier foundational work, “Cloud-assisted humanoid robotics for affective interaction” (2016), leverages cloud computing and big data to give robots affective interaction abilities, paving the way for more natural human-robot collaboration in households and personal services. By integrating machine learning with cloud architectures, Qian has advanced the development of socially intelligent robots that can provide empathetic, secure, and personalized assistance. His research is vital for the future of healthcare, elder care, and human-robot interaction, where emotional understanding and data protection are paramount.
